Currently tracking 440 active AI roles, down 53% versus the prior 4 weeks. Primary focus: Serve · Engineering. Salary range $100k–$575k (avg $262k).
NVIDIA currently has 496 active AI-related job listings. The majority of these roles, 52%, are focused on serving infrastructure, with agents representing another significant segment at 23%. Engineering is the dominant function, with 441 positions. The United States leads hiring geographies with 287 roles, followed by China with 64. Frequent tech tags include model_serving, inference_infra, and agent_orchestration, suggesting a focus on deployment and management of AI models. Over the last 30 days, NVIDIA posted 214 new AI roles, a 27% decrease compared to the previous 30-day period.
NVIDIA currently has 487 active AI-related roles in our index. The most common open titles are: Deep Learning Performance Architect (4), Senior Deep Learning Performance Architect (4), AI Research Scientist (3), Developer Technology Engineer - AI (3), Manager, Deep Learning Algorithms (3). Most positions are in Engineering and Research.
NVIDIA's active AI hiring is concentrated in: serving infrastructure (54%), agents (21%), application (8%). These categories follow a seven-stage AI lifecycle: data, pre-training, post-training, serving infrastructure, agents, evaluation, and application.
NVIDIA is hiring AI talent in: United States (286 roles), China (59 roles), Israel (50 roles), Germany (21 roles).
Job postings at NVIDIA most frequently reference: model serving, inference infra, agent orchestration, llm observability, multimodal.
In the past 30 days, NVIDIA has posted 110 new AI-related roles. That is a -50% change versus the prior 30 days (218 → 110).
| Title | Stage | AI score |
|---|---|---|
| Applied AI Researcher - World Reconstruction and Generation NVIDIA is seeking an Applied AI Researcher to work on NuRec-related research in world reconstruction and generation, developing and adapting Deep Learning-based methods for tasks like novel view synthesis, generative modeling, and neural rendering. The role involves prototyping with Python/PyTorch, building evaluation and agentic AI-assisted research workflows, and turning research into usable technology. Requires a PhD or MS with significant experience in ML/DL, Computer Graphics, Computer Vision, or 3D reconstruction, with strong Python/PyTorch skills. | Post-trainAgent | 9 |
| Senior Research Scientist NVIDIA is seeking a Senior Research Scientist to join their applied research team focused on building next-generation Conversational AI systems. The role involves developing new Deep Learning models for speech recognition, speech synthesis, neural machine translation, and natural language processing, designing large-scale training algorithms, and open-sourcing models via the NeMo framework. The position requires a PhD, at least 5 years of research experience in speech recognition or NLP, a strong understanding of Deep Learning in these areas, proficiency in Python and PyTorch, and a strong publication record. Collaboration with academic and product teams, as well as mentoring interns, are also key aspects of the role. |
| Post-trainPretrain |
| 9 |
| Senior Applied Deep Learning Scientist - Large Vision Language Models NVIDIA is seeking a Senior Applied Deep Learning Scientist to work on multimodal language models, specifically the Nemotron Omni family. The role involves pushing the boundaries of these models for downstream applications, preparing large-scale multimodal datasets, and collaborating globally to turn research into impactful products. The position spans the full pipeline from pre-training to post-training, with a focus on open models, weights, and data for real-world applications. | Post-trainData | 9 |
| Senior Software Engineer, AI Inference Systems Senior Software Engineer focused on building and optimizing AI inference systems for large-scale models, involving GPU kernel optimization, inference framework development (vLLM), benchmarking (MLPerf), and orchestration of distributed deployments. | Serve | 9 |
| Senior HPC and AI Network Software Architect NVIDIA is seeking a Senior HPC and AI Network Software Architect to design and build scalable AI infrastructure for distributed training and inference. The role involves developing software and hardware approaches to optimize communication efficiency and performance across large-scale systems, collaborating with AI framework teams and hardware teams. | ServePost-train | 9 |
| Senior Deep Learning Engineer Senior Deep Learning Engineer at NVIDIA to optimize and deploy foundation models for physical AI applications (AVs, robots, video analytics) on GPU platforms, focusing on high-performance inference. | ServePost-train | 9 |
| Senior GPU Networking Architect This role focuses on building and optimizing GPU communication kernels for large-scale AI systems, linking GPU computing with networking. The Senior GPU Networking Architect will leverage deep knowledge of GPU architecture to improve kernel efficiency, minimize latency, and overlap computation with communication. Responsibilities include developing GPU-resident communication primitives, profiling and tuning kernels, and collaborating with various teams to co-design communication strategies. The role requires strong CUDA programming, GPU architecture fundamentals, and systems-level C/C++ development. | Serve | 9 |
| Senior Manager, Interactive World Model Platforms Engineering leader to scale NVIDIA's interactive world-model platform (OmniDreams, FlashDreams) into an industry standard, focusing on production engineering, performance, and developer/researcher success across AV, robotics, rendering, and simulation. | ShipServe | 8 |
| Senior Software Engineer, Applied AI Senior Software Engineer, Applied AI Systems role focused on building production AI/ML and agentic solutions. Responsibilities include developing agents, workflow services, APIs, data pipelines, tool integrations, evaluation harnesses, and operational tooling. Requires strong Python skills, experience with LLMs, RAG, agentic AI, distributed systems, and system design. The role emphasizes turning ambiguous problems into durable software systems and shaping how production applied AI systems are built and measured. | Agent | 8 |
| Senior Software Engineer, JAX Senior Software Engineer to develop NVIDIA's AI platform, focusing on performance optimizations in deep learning frameworks using JAX. The role involves designing and implementing JAX core components, driving performance on NVIDIA products, and building tools to increase efficiency for AI-based systems. | Serve | 8 |
| Principal AI Developer Technology Engineer This role focuses on researching and developing techniques to accelerate AI workloads (deep learning, machine learning) on advanced computer architectures, specifically GPUs. The engineer will perform in-depth analysis and optimization of complex AI and HPC algorithms, publish findings, and influence future hardware/software design. Requires deep C/C++ programming, parallel programming (CUDA, etc.), low-level performance optimization, and CPU/GPU architecture expertise. | Serve | 8 |
| Principal AI Developer Technology Engineer Seeking a Principal Developer Technology Engineer to research and develop techniques for GPU acceleration of AI workloads, focusing on performance optimization of deep learning and HPC algorithms on modern CPU and GPU architectures. This role involves collaborating with internal teams and the developer community, influencing hardware/software design, and publishing findings. | Serve | 8 |
| Senior Software Engineer – ADAS Senior Software Engineer to develop production ADAS and autonomous driving functions in C++ and Python, integrating deep learning models into real-time inference pipelines on NVIDIA GPUs for safety-critical automotive applications. | ServePost-train | 8 |
| Senior Deep Learning Compiler Engineer - PyTorch Senior Deep Learning Compiler Engineer to develop and optimize PyTorch models for NVIDIA GPUs using compiler technology like Thunder, TorchDynamo, and TorchInductor. Focus on performance analysis and contributing to open-source AI ecosystem. | Serve | 8 |
| Senior Software Architect - Deep Learning and HPC Communications This role focuses on architecting and implementing next-generation communication software and platforms for deep learning and high-performance computing (HPC) applications, specifically targeting the efficient scaling of GPU clusters. The work involves identifying performance bottlenecks, designing new communication technologies, exploring hardware/software co-design, and using simulation to evaluate performance at massive scales. | Serve | 8 |
| Principal Simulation Engineer, Industrial Physics and Robotics NVIDIA is seeking a Principal Simulation Engineer to lead the development of advanced physically based simulation systems for robotics and industrial digital twins. This role requires deep expertise in multibody dynamics, contact, friction, and flexible bodies, with a focus on integrating simulation with robotics workflows and applying modern AI-assisted and agentic development. The ideal candidate has a track record of building production-level simulation software and experience validating simulators against physical systems. | Agent | 7 |
| Senior HPC AI Cluster Engineer NVIDIA is seeking an experienced HPC-AI Engineer to join their Networking Clusters Solutions Infrastructure team. The role involves designing, implementing, and maintaining large-scale HPC/AI clusters, managing job schedulers, developing CI/CD pipelines, and automating infrastructure deployment and monitoring. The engineer will work with cutting-edge hardware and software, support R&D, and engage in POCs for future improvements. | Serve | 7 |
| Senior Software Engineer - Autonomous Vehicles Senior Software Engineer role at NVIDIA focused on autonomous vehicle software, specifically Active Safety features and intervention logic. The role involves adapting NVIDIA Drive software, triaging and diagnosing complex issues in ADAS and autonomous driving systems, collaborating with teams to root cause problems, and supporting vehicle bring-up and validation. Requires strong background in ADAS development, proficiency in embedded environments, and understanding of Active Safety functions. Experience with C++, Python, sensor-based automotive software, and Euro NCAP protocols is advantageous. | ShipAgent | 7 |
| Senior Software Test Engineer, L3 and L4 - Autonomous Driving Senior Software Test Engineer for L3 and L4 autonomous driving products at NVIDIA. Responsibilities include developing test strategy, defining test plans, formulating test cases, collaborating with stakeholders, leading vehicle integration, and spearheading data triage and root cause analysis. Requires extensive experience in ADAS, system analysis, data analysis, software architecture, and mass-production launches of autonomous driving features, with a strong understanding of functional safety and AV sensor suites. | AgentServe | 7 |
| Senior Networking Solution Test Engineer – AI Cluster Debugging Senior Networking Solution Test Engineer focused on debugging large-scale AI clusters, NVLink, Ethernet, and InfiniBand. The role involves designing tests, building testbeds, end-to-end troubleshooting, collaborating with development teams on networking components, and profiling deep learning workloads. | Serve | 7 |
| Senior Libraries Engineer – AI and HPC Senior Libraries Engineer at NVIDIA focused on building and optimizing GPU/CPU accelerated data processing software libraries for AI, data analytics, computer vision, and scientific simulations. The role involves developing scalable library software, performance tuning, optimization, and providing technical leadership. | Serve | 7 |
| Senior Automotive Customer Safety Engineer Senior Engineer supporting automotive partners in integrating NVIDIA DRIVE Software solutions, focusing on safety standards (ISO26262, ISO21448) and ADAS/AV product development. Requires deep insight into automotive safety and general knowledge of AI/LLMs. | — | 5 |
| Senior HPC DevOps Engineer NVIDIA seeks a Senior HPC DevOps and Network Engineer to build future supercomputers and HPC clusters, focusing on AI and GPU computing advancements. The role involves designing, implementing, and maintaining large-scale clusters with state-of-the-art monitoring, IaC, CI/CD pipelines, and automation. Responsibilities include troubleshooting complex issues, leading technical resources, and supporting R&D for future improvements. Requires 5+ years of experience with HPC/AI technologies, programming/scripting, CI/CD tools, Linux/Windows, networking (InfiniBand, Ethernet), job schedulers (Slurm, Kubernetes), storage solutions, and virtualization. Cloud platform familiarity is a plus. | — | 5 |
| Senior HPC Performance Engineer NVIDIA is seeking a Senior HPC Performance Engineer to analyze and optimize the performance of their GPU communication libraries, which are critical for scaling Deep Learning and HPC applications. The role involves in-depth performance characterization, root-cause analysis of performance issues, and collaboration with cross-functional teams on large multi-GPU and multi-node clusters. | — | 5 |
| Senior Compiler Engineer NVIDIA is seeking a Senior Compiler Engineer to design, develop, and improve the GNU Toolchain for NVIDIA's CPUs, which are critical for AI and HPC workloads. The role involves contributing new features and optimizations, working with open-source communities, and collaborating on next-generation CPU micro-architectures. | — | 5 |
| Senior Math Libraries Engineer – Emulation in AI and HPC NVIDIA is seeking software engineers to join their math libraries teams focused on AI and HPC kernel generation. The role involves designing and implementing high-performance numerical linear algebra software on GPUs, with a focus on emulating math operations across different precisions. This position requires strong CUDA and C++ experience, knowledge of GPU architecture, and fundamentals in finite precision arithmetics and numerical methods for linear algebra. While the role supports AI and HPC, the core craft is in the foundational math libraries and kernel generation, not direct AI model development or deployment. | — | 2 |
| Senior Software Engineer, CUDA Core Libraries Senior Software Engineer to work on CUDA Core Libraries (CCCL, cuda-python, numba-cuda) that power GPU computing for C++ and Python developers. Focus on foundational libraries, algorithms, and language/runtime infrastructure for deep learning, scientific computing, and data analytics. | — | 1 |
| Senior Software Engineer - Rust for Linux Senior Software Engineer to work on Project Nova, an open-source NVIDIA GPU driver for Linux written in Rust. The role involves developing kernel-side abstractions for GPU drivers, including driver core, PCI configuration, DMA, and memory management, within the Linux kernel ecosystem. | — | 0 |
| Software Engineer – Autonomous Driving (Fixed Term) Software Engineer role focused on integrating and adapting NVIDIA's autonomous driving software stack, specifically the Controller and Planner components, to meet vehicle dynamics KPIs. Requires strong C/C++ development skills and knowledge of advanced control theories and automotive systems. | — | 0 |
| Senior Software and System Architect This role is for a Senior Software and System Architect at NVIDIA, focusing on defining the architecture for next-generation DPUs & NICs technologies. The position involves researching new technologies, defining architecture for cloud networking, orchestration, provisioning, and security solutions, and building end-to-end solutions from application to hardware. The role requires strong C, Python, and Linux development skills, experience with cloud and data center networking, and the ability to develop POC prototypes. | — | 0 |
| Senior HPC Performance Engineer Senior HPC Performance Engineer at NVIDIA to analyze and optimize High Performance Computing (HPC) applications on HPC servers and systems, focusing on performance characteristics and identifying optimization opportunities for compiler and application engineering teams. This involves working with applications ranging from benchmarks to large-scale distributed systems with heterogeneous compute nodes (CPUs, GPUs, many-core processors). | — | 0 |
| Senior Software Engineer, AVOS, DRIVE OS and BSP - Automotive Senior Software Engineer role focused on supporting NVIDIA's autonomous driving software stack (AVOS, DRIVE OS) for automotive customers. Requires deep understanding of BSP, operating systems, device drivers, and strong software development skills for ECU bring-up, profiling, and debugging. Involves close customer interaction and adaptation of software to customer hardware platforms. | — | 0 |
| Senior CPU Performance Developer Technology Engineer NVIDIA is seeking a Senior CPU Performance Developer Technology Engineer to research and develop techniques for optimizing Cloud and HPC CPU workloads on NVIDIA's CPUs. The role involves in-depth analysis, optimization, engaging with the developer community, guiding framework developers, and influencing future NVIDIA architectures and software stacks. | — | 0 |
| Senior Research Engineer, OmniDreams and Alpasim | — | — |